BLOOMFIELD, Mo. -- Balanced scoring led the Malden Green Wave to a 52-50 win over Portageville during the Bloomfield Christmas Tournament fifth place game.

Dushawn Butler led Malden with 14 points while Malcom McBride added 13 and Tyler Ison scored 12.

The Green Wave trailed by six at halftime but outscored Portageville 15-9 in the third quarter to tie the game at 32-all.

Malden scored the first nine points to open the final period to go ahead 41-32.

Ian Torrey, who led Portageville with 24 points, hit 1 of 2 free throws with 3:38 to play in the fourth giving them their first points of the quarter. The Bulldogs never recovered its slow start to the period.

Torrey finished the four-day tournament with a total of 83 points giving him the second-highest total of the tournament.

Twin Rivers 60, Bernie 55

Hayden Thomas scored a game-high 24 points to lead the eight-seeded Twin Rivers Royals to a consolation championship over Bernie.

Chance Wilkerson added 14 points for Twin Rivers, who lost in the first round but won three in a row to finish as consolation winners.

Nate Dillinger led Bernie with 16 points. Dillinger finished the four-day tournament with a total of 92 points, which topped every other scorer in the 16-team field.
